Duties Responsibilities
CT technologists, operate CT equipment, which produces cross-sectional images of patients' bones, organs and tissue that are used to diagnose medical conditions.
Positioning patients for CT scans using immobilization and protective equipment as necessary
Appropriately setting the controls of the related equipment, monitoring equipment and patient, making adjustments as necessary
Assisting radiologist with imaging procedures, starting IVs, and injecting contrast, if applicable
Dispensing oral contrast to patients for CT scans
Assisting radiologist with interventional CT procedures
Evaluating CT scans for technical quality, collating processed images in sequence of exposure and appropriately labeling
Scheduling patients for procedures and assisting with some clerical functions
Charging procedures and supplies used to the patient record
Loading and operating power injections for contrast media administration

JOB SUMMARY
The CT Technologist, under general supervision of a Radiologist, performs computed tomography (CT) procedures on ambulatory and hospital patients as requested by a physician or other licensed provider for the diagnosis of disease and injury in accordance with established protocols.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S OF THE ROLE
Performs high quality CT procedures, according to exam protocol, in a timely manner. Maintains production and quality of imaging procedures by following established standards and procedures.
Utilizes AIDET when communicating with patients to: identify patient service requirements, ensure correct exam is performed on the correct patient, and establish rapport with patients and others. Instructs and communicates with patients and their family regarding the test to be performed and assesses patient's ability to tolerate exam.
Prepares patient and area for procedure by positioning patient, adjusting immobilization devices, moving equipment into specified position and adjusting equipment controls to set exposure factors.
Protects patients and employees by adhering to safety requirements, infection-control, drug and radiation policies, protocols and techniques. Uses proper sterile techniques when setting up and performing invasive multimodality procedures and maintains hand hygiene requirements.
Maintains equipment and work area to meet quality and cleanliness standards. Works with engineers and physicists to ensure optimal operational capabilities of equipment. Reports issues to management or appropriate department. Assists in maintaining supplies inventory.
Ensures people are safe to enter the department by screening them according to approved policies and procedures.
Obtains, verifies and maintains all relevant documentation such as requisition/chart, patient history, pregnancy status and shielding precautions taken, consent forms, policies and procedures, etc.
Maintains medical imaging records in appropriate system and according to department policies and standards for interpretation in a timely manner.

Description:
Will consider traveler with IR or EP experience.
Census averages 12-15 patients per day.
Patient types include cardiac catheterization for coronary disease and peripheral catheterization for peripheral artery disease, including AAA repairs.
Electrophysiology experience with arrhythmia studies, ablations, and device implants is essential.
Required skills include sterile technique and familiarity with Cath/EP/IR supplies and equipment.
Clienttion safety knowledge is a must.
Team includes a manager, assistant manager, five other radiology technologists, and eight registered nurses.
Department utilizes EPIC for EMR.
Equipment includes Philips Azurion Imaging Equipment, Carto for EP ablations, and IVUS/FFR technology.
